  2. They usually turn translucent right after they shed. They tend to darken the most right before they shed. As for feeding it depends on how many you have or if you have any fish present as they will eat the biofilm as well as fallen food or feces. If you want to feed every day you have to make sure they eat all of what you put in there or it will bring up nitrates in the water. If you go grab a small Zucchini slice it up and boil it for a couple minutes to soften then drain and freeze it. Makes an easy food source that you can pull back out of the tank after a couple hours to prevent poor water quality. Sent from my SM-N900W8 using Tapatalk
